스크래핑, 정보 고고학의 시작
스크래핑은 인터넷 세상에 흩어져 있는 정보를 수집하는 기술입니다. 마치 고고학자가 땅속에 숨겨진 유물을 발굴하듯, 스크래핑은 웹 페이지의 코드를 분석하여 원하는 데이터를 찾아냅니다. 이 기술은 단순한 정보 검색을 넘어, 방대한 데이터 속에서 가치 있는 정보를 추출하고 분석하는 데 핵심적인 역할을 합니다. 스크래핑을 통해 우리는 웹 페이지의 텍스트, 이미지, 링크 등 다양한 형태의 데이터를 수집할 수 있으며, 이를 활용하여 시장 동향 분석, 경쟁사 정보 파악, 개인 맞춤형 서비스 개발 등 다양한 분야에서 혁신을 이룰 수 있습니다.

스크래핑의 기본 원리: 웹 페이지 해부학
스크래핑의 핵심은 웹 페이지의 구조를 이해하는 데 있습니다. 웹 페이지는 HTML, CSS, JavaScript와 같은 언어로 구성되며, 각 요소는 특정 역할을 수행합니다. 스크래핑은 이러한 웹 페이지의 코드를 분석하여 원하는 데이터를 추출합니다.
1. HTML(HyperText Markup Language): 웹 페이지의 뼈대를 구성하는 언어입니다. 텍스트, 이미지, 링크 등 웹 페이지의 내용을 정의합니다.
2. CSS(Cascading Style Sheets): 웹 페이지의 스타일을 정의하는 언어입니다. 폰트, 색상, 레이아웃 등 웹 페이지의 시각적인 부분을 담당합니다.
3. JavaScript: 웹 페이지의 동적인 기능을 구현하는 언어입니다. 사용자 인터랙션, 데이터 처리 등 웹 페이지의 동작을 제어합니다. 스크래핑은 HTML 코드를 분석하여 데이터를 추출하는 경우가 많지만, JavaScript를 통해 동적으로 생성되는 데이터를 스크래핑하기 위해서는 추가적인 기술이 필요합니다.

스크래핑의 다양한 활용 분야: 데이터, 세상을 바꾸다
스크래핑은 다양한 분야에서 활용될 수 있습니다. 예를 들어, 전자상거래 분야에서는 경쟁사 가격 비교, 상품 정보 수집 등에 활용됩니다. 또한, 마케팅 분야에서는 시장 조사, 고객 데이터 분석 등에 활용되며, 금융 분야에서는 주식 시세, 뉴스 기사 분석 등에 활용됩니다.
* 전자상거래: 상품 가격 비교, 재고 현황 파악, 고객 리뷰 수집.
* 마케팅: 시장 조사, 경쟁사 분석, 키워드 트렌드 분석.
* 금융: 주식 시세, 환율 정보, 뉴스 기사 분석.
* 연구: 데이터 분석, 학술 자료 수집, 연구 동향 파악.
* 소셜 미디어: 트렌드 분석, 여론 분석, 사용자 데이터 수집. 이처럼 스크래핑은 데이터 기반의 의사 결정을 돕고, 새로운 가치를 창출하는 데 기여합니다.

스크래핑, 윤리적 책임과 법적 제약
스크래핑은 강력한 도구이지만, 윤리적인 문제와 법적인 제약을 고려해야 합니다. 웹 사이트의 이용 약관을 준수하고, 과도한 트래픽으로 인해 서버에 부하를 주는 행위는 피해야 합니다. 또한, 개인 정보 보호 관련 법규를 준수하고, 저작권 침해에 유의해야 합니다. 스크래핑을 통해 수집한 데이터를 상업적으로 이용할 경우, 해당 데이터의 출처를 명확히 밝히고, 관련 법규를 준수해야 합니다. 스크래핑은 정보 접근성을 높이고 데이터 활용의 폭을 넓히는 데 기여하지만, 올바른 사용을 위한 노력이 필요합니다.

스크래핑, 기술적 진보와 미래
스크래핑 기술은 지속적으로 발전하고 있으며, 인공지능(AI) 기술과의 융합을 통해 더욱 정교해지고 있습니다. AI 기반의 스크래핑 기술은 웹 페이지의 구조 변화에 유연하게 대응하고, 더욱 정확하고 효율적으로 데이터를 추출할 수 있게 해줍니다. 또한, 스크래핑은 API(Application Programming Interface)를 활용하는 방식으로 진화하고 있습니다. API를 통해 데이터를 수집하는 것은 스크래핑보다 더 안정적이고 효율적인 방법이며, 웹 사이트 운영자의 동의를 얻어 데이터를 수집할 수 있다는 장점이 있습니다. 스크래핑 기술의 발전은 데이터 기반 사회를 더욱 가속화하고, 우리 삶의 다양한 측면에 영향을 미칠 것입니다.

스크래핑: 데이터 시대의 핵심 기술
스크래핑은 웹상의 정보를 수집하고 활용하는 강력한 기술입니다. 올바른 사용을 통해 데이터 기반의 의사 결정을 돕고, 혁신적인 가치를 창출할 수 있습니다. 윤리적 책임과 법적 제약을 준수하며, 스크래핑 기술의 발전을 통해 더 나은 미래를 만들어갈 수 있습니다.

스크래핑에 대한 궁금증, 풀어드립니다!
Q.스크래핑은 불법인가요?
A.스크래핑 자체는 불법이 아닙니다. 그러나 웹 사이트의 이용 약관을 위반하거나, 개인 정보를 수집하거나, 저작권을 침해하는 경우에는 불법이 될 수 있습니다. 항상 윤리적인 기준과 법적인 제약을 준수해야 합니다.
Q.스크래핑을 하려면 어떤 기술이 필요한가요?
A.HTML, CSS, JavaScript에 대한 기본적인 이해가 필요하며, Python과 같은 프로그래밍 언어를 사용하는 것이 일반적입니다. 또한, 스크래핑을 위한 라이브러리(예: Beautiful Soup, Scrapy)를 활용하면 더욱 효율적으로 데이터를 수집할 수 있습니다.
Q.스크래핑의 장점과 단점은 무엇인가요?
A.장점은 방대한 데이터를 손쉽게 수집할 수 있다는 것입니다. 단점은 웹 페이지의 구조가 변경되면 스크래핑 코드를 수정해야 하며, 웹 사이트의 트래픽 부하를 유발할 수 있다는 것입니다.

'IT 인터넷' 카테고리의 다른 글
| AI 기술 트렌드 완벽 분석: 지금 알아야 할 모든 것 (0) | 2026.01.16 |
|---|---|
| 프랜차이즈 가맹점, 소송의 시작과 끝: 당신의 권리를 지키는 완벽 가이드 (0) | 2026.01.16 |
| AI 모델 개발, 성공적인 여정을 위한 완벽 가이드: 단계별 프로세스 (0) | 2026.01.16 |
| 서울시 버스 파업, 도시의 숨통을 조이다: 시민들의 일상과 교통, 그 불편한 이야기 (1) | 2026.01.16 |
| 미래를 밝히는 빛: 차세대 디스플레이 기술 개발 성공의 비밀 (0) | 2026.01.16 |